5 Essential Elements of an Effective Hang Tag
Whether attached to clothing, accessories, or handmade goods, a hang tag speaks volumes before a customer ever interacts with the product itself. It has the power to capture attention, communicate value, and influence perception within just a few seconds.

The first essential element of an effective hang tag is visual design. The design of a hang tag is the first thing that catches a customer’s eye, setting the tone for how they perceive both the product and the brand behind it. Every visual choice—from color palette and typography to layout and imagery—should align seamlessly with your brand identity. If your brand conveys luxury, for instance, you might choose minimalist typography, a muted color scheme, and high-quality printing techniques like embossing or foil stamping. A sustainable brand, on the other hand, might opt for earthy tones, recycled paper, and organic textures that reflect its eco-friendly values. The key is coherence; your hang tag should immediately feel like a natural extension of your brand’s aesthetic. A disjointed or cluttered design can confuse customers and dilute your brand’s message, while a cohesive, well-crafted tag signals professionalism and attention to detail.

Equally important is material quality, the second fundamental element of a successful hang tag. The tactile experience of handling a tag significantly influences how customers perceive the product’s value. Thick, textured cardstock communicates durability and luxury, while smooth, matte finishes feel contemporary and refined. The choice of string or fastener—be it a simple cotton cord, a silk ribbon, or a metal grommet—also contributes to the sensory experience. Even subtle details, like rounded corners or die-cut shapes, can add sophistication and uniqueness. Customers often associate the quality of a hang tag with the quality of the product itself. If the tag feels cheap or flimsy, it may unconsciously diminish the perceived value of the product, regardless of its quality. A high-quality hang tag, by contrast, enhances the unboxing or in-store experience and reassures the customer that the product was crafted with care.

The third crucial element of an effective hang tag is informative content. While the tag’s design draws attention, its content delivers meaning. A well-written hang tag should include key information that enhances the customer’s understanding and appreciation of the product. This typically includes the brand name or logo, product details, care instructions, and pricing. However, truly effective tags go beyond basic facts—they tell a story. A brief paragraph about the brand’s mission, the craftsmanship behind the product, or the inspiration for the collection can build an emotional connection. Today’s consumers are drawn to authenticity and transparency; they want to know where their purchases come from and who made them. A concise yet engaging story printed on the hang tag can deepen that connection, transforming a transactional experience into a meaningful one. The language and tone should also reflect the brand’s personality—whether it’s elegant and refined, playful and youthful, or grounded and sincere.

The fourth element that defines an impactful hang tag is brand consistency. A hang tag should never feel like a separate piece—it should embody the same visual and emotional identity that customers encounter across your website, packaging, social media, and advertising. Consistency builds recognition, and recognition builds trust. When customers repeatedly encounter cohesive branding, they begin to associate certain design cues with your brand’s values and quality. For example, using the same color palette, typography, and logo placement across all brand materials reinforces familiarity and strengthens your overall identity. A lack of consistency, on the other hand, can make a brand appear disorganized or inexperienced. When customers pick up a product and instantly recognize the brand by the look and feel of its tag, that’s when you know your design is working.

Finally, the fifth essential element of an effective hang tag is functionality and engagement. Beyond aesthetics and storytelling, a hang tag must serve a practical and strategic purpose. It should be easy to read, simple to remove, and designed with the customer’s experience in mind. The layout should be balanced, allowing the most important information—such as the brand name and key message—to stand out clearly. Additionally, modern hang tags can integrate digital engagement elements such as QR codes or NFC chips, linking customers to websites, videos, or exclusive content. This not only extends the interaction beyond the physical product but also encourages ongoing brand engagement. A customer who scans a code and discovers your brand story, styling tips, or loyalty program is more likely to remember your brand and return for future purchases. The most functional hang tags also consider sustainability, using environmentally friendly materials and inks that reflect modern consumer values. When a hang tag balances usefulness, beauty, and innovation, it elevates the customer experience and strengthens the emotional bond between brand and buyer.

Taken together, these five elements—visual design, material quality, informative content, brand consistency, and functionality—form the foundation of a truly effective hang tag.
